Some Things You Can't Put into Your Dumpster
Although the special rules that regulate what you can and cannot include in a dumpster change from area to area, there are several types of stuff that most where to rent dumpster service in Tuttles will not allow. Some of the things that you generally cannot put in the dumpster include:
Batteries, notably the type that contain mercury Automotive fluids like used motor oil, engine coolants, and transmission fluid Pesticides and herbicides that could pollute groundwater Paints and solvents (they contain oils and other chemicals that can damage the environment) Electronics, especially those that feature batteries There are also some mattresses which you can normally put in your dumpster provided that you are willing to pay an added fee. Included in these are: Appliances Mattresses Tires
When in doubt, it is best to get in touch with your rental company to get a record of things that you can't put into the dumpster.
Safety Recommendations for Renting a Dumpster
Follow these recommendations to remain safe while by means of a rental dumpster.
1. Engage the rear wheel locks when you park the dumpster on an incline. Even a slight incline could cause it to roll.
2. Do not overfill the dumpster. Items should not stick out of the top opening.
3. Use care when opening the dumpster door, and make sure you lock it when you're finished.
4. Wear safety gloves to guard your hands while loading debris.
5. A back support brace can help prevent injuries while carrying heavy items to the dumpster.
6. Just let grownups close to the dumpster.
7. Never put chemicals in the dumpster. As soon as they enter the landfill, they are able to leak out and contaminate your local ground water.
8. Be sure you have lots of lighting when moving debris to the dumpster. If you plan to work at twilight, get a light that provides enough illumination.

Dumpster Rental in Tuttle Prices: Flat Rate vs Per Ton
In case you are looking to rent a dumpster in Tuttle, one of your primary concerns is going to be price. There are generally two pricing options available when renting a dumpster in Tuttle. Flat rate is pricing determined by the size of the dumpster, not the quantity of stuff you place in it. Per ton pricing will charge you based on the weight you need hauled.
One kind of pricing structure isn't always more expensive than the other. Knowing exactly how much stuff you have to throw away, you might get a better deal with per short ton pricing. On the other hand, flat rate pricing can help you keep a limit on costs when you are coping with unknown weights. Roll Off Dumpster vs. Dumpster Tote
Dumpster totes may offer an alternative to roll of dumpsters. Whether this option works well for you, however, will depend on your own project. Consider these pros and cons before you choose a disposal option that works for you.
Roll Off DumpstersIt is difficult to beat a roll off dumpster when you've got a large undertaking that may create lots of debris. Most rental companies include dropping off and picking up the dumpster in the prices, so you can prevent additional fees. Roll off dumpsters usually have time restrictions because companies need to get them back for other customers. This is really a possible drawback if you're not great at meeting deadlines.
Dumpster TotesDumpster totes are often convenient for small jobs with free deadlines. In case you do not desire lots of room for debris, then the bags could function nicely for you. Many companies are also happy to allow you to keep the totes for so long as you desire. That makes them useful for longer projects.

Choosing the most effective dumpster for your project size
Choosing the best dumpster for your project is an important aspect of where to rent dumpster in Tuttle. If you pick a dumpster that is too little, you won't have enough room for your debris and waste, which means you will have to schedule additional trips. In the event that you decide on one that is too huge, you will save time, but you will squander money.
If you call a where to rent dumpster firm in Tuttle and describe the job for which you want a dumpster, they can urge the finest size. Their years of experience mean that they usually get it just about right. A 10-yard dumpster usually functions well for moderate-sized cleanup projects and small remodeling jobs. A 20-yard dumpster is the most suitable choice for large home cleanup projects and moderate-sized renovation projects, while a 30-yard dumpster has higher walls that are perfect for a home cleanout or remodeling jobs on a big house. 40-yard dumpsters are massively large and are used just on the biggest projects such as new building.
Construction Dumpster Rental in Tuttle - Do You Want One?
Although local governments generally provide waste disposal services, very few of them are going to haul away construction debris. This makes it important for people to rent dumpsters for them to dispose of waste during construction jobs.
The most common exception to this rule is when you have a truck that's large enough to transport all construction debris to a landfill or landfill drop off point. In case you're working on a tiny bathroom remodeling job, for instance, you might find that you can fit all of the debris in a truck bed.
Other than quite little jobs, it is strongly recommended that you rent a dumpster in Tuttle for construction jobs.
If you aren't sure whether your municipality accepts construction debris, contact the city for more info. You will likely discover that you will need to rent a dumpster in Tuttle. Setting debris out for garbage removal could potentially lead to fines.
